California Insurers Drop Policies in High-Fire Risk Areas

SACRAMENTO — New California data shows insurance companies declined to renew nearly 350,000 home insurance policies in areas at high risk for wildfire since the state began collecting data in 2015. Insurance Claims from Deadly California Wildfires Top $12B

SACRAMENTO — Insurance claims have topped $12 billion for the November wildfires in California, making them the most expensive in state history.
